What Is Interstate Custody?

Child custody laws vary by state. When parents living in two states have to determine child custody, one state’s family law courts generally decide custody and visitation. Interstate custody law decides which state handles child custody disputes. Most states follow the Uniform Interstate Family Support Act (UIFSA) to determine jurisdiction.

How Can a Lawyer Help Me With Child Custody?

Child custody laws vary by state. A child custody lawyer will know the laws in Washington and provide legal advice and support. They guide you through the legal process and help you understand your rights and obligations. Lawyers assist in negotiating and drafting custody agreements that reflect your child’s best interests. They represent you in court. To do so, they identify the best evidence and present that evidence and arguments to a family court judge. Additionally, they can help modify existing custody orders if circumstances change. A lawyer can protect your interests and advocate for fair arrangements in contentious cases. Their knowledge of Washington’s child custody laws ensures that you meet all legal requirements and deadlines, improving your chances of a favorable outcome. Letting a lawyer handle all the legal stuff allows you to focus on caring for your family during a time of transition.

What Could Happen if I Don’t Hire a Child Custody Lawyer?

You may face several challenges if you don’t hire a child custody lawyer. Most significantly, your custody of and the time you spend with your child or children could be taken away or reduced. Also, navigating the legal system alone can be confusing and overwhelming, leading to mistakes that could jeopardize your case. Without legal representation, you might struggle to effectively present your evidence and arguments in court, potentially resulting in unfavorable custody arrangements. You could miss important deadlines or fail to comply with procedural requirements. Additionally, without expert guidance, you might agree to terms that are not in your child’s best interests or your own.
